The 28/36 Rule Defined
The 28/36 rule is a tenet that mortgage lenders usually use to evaluate a borrower’s means to afford a house mortgage. Based on this rule, your whole housing prices shouldn’t exceed 28% of your gross month-to-month earnings, and your whole debt funds shouldn’t exceed 36%.

Exploring Mortgage Varieties: Standard, FHA, VA, and USDA
Mortgage sorts comparable to typical, FHA, VA, and USDA provide completely different advantages and necessities, catering to a various vary of debtors’ wants. Standard loans, for instance, require a minimal credit score rating of 620 and a powerful monetary standing however provide aggressive rates of interest and the capability to buy properties priced over $500,000, which may influence the mortgage quantity.
FHA loans have a extra lenient credit score rating and down fee necessities, making them extra accessible to these with restricted financial savings or credit score points. VA loans, supplied by the U.S. Division of Veterans Affairs, cater to active-duty service members, veterans, and eligible surviving spouses with advantages comparable to no down fee and no non-public mortgage insurance coverage. For these contemplating refinance loans or a VA mortgage, it’s important to weigh the advantages of those choices.
USDA loans require a minimal credit score rating of 640 and a most earnings restrict, providing low-interest charges and no down fee to eligible debtors. Along with USDA loans, the Native American Direct Mortgage program is another choice for many who qualify.
By understanding the advantages and necessities of every mortgage kind, you can also make a extra knowledgeable determination when selecting the very best mortgage to your homeownership journey.

What’s the which means of homeownership charge?
The homeownership charge is a measure of the proportion of properties in the US which might be owner-occupied. It’s calculated by dividing the variety of owner-occupied households by all occupied households.
